The small camp is not too far from the office and has 10 sites that overlook the indigenous forest. There are hot and cold water showers at the ablution facilities. Each campsite has its own power point and braai (barbeque) facility. Bring your own braai grid. There is a large, thatched communal area (lapa) where guest can relax and socialise. Visitors can enjoy day walks, swim in the Duivenhoks River or challenge themselves to one of the cycling trails.
Please note that guests are not permitted to bring their own wood to prevent the spread of the invasive Shothole Borer Beetle, however, eco-logs, charcoal, and firelighters are available for purchase at the reception.
